我以编程方式运行npm脚本(npm run script
)并检查输出
npm在开始时添加的其他行是破坏脚本,是否可以指示npm安静但仍然显示脚本的输出?
我说的话是:
> my-package@1.0.0 do-thing /projects/my-package
> do-thing
我已经尝试了--silent
,它也会抑制脚本。我试过了--quiet
没有明显效果。
答案 0 :(得分:0)
现在我将| grep -v "^>" | sed '/^$/d'
追加到命令的末尾,删除以>开头的行和空白行。但这感觉非常笨重。